wordpress 调试php代码
时间 : 2024-03-29 04:10:03声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性
最佳答案
在WordPress中调试PHP代码可以通过以下几种常用方法:
1. **使用var_dump()函数:** 在需要调试的位置插入var_dump()函数,输出变量的值并查看结果。这是最简单直接的调试方法,适用于快速定位问题。
2. **启用WordPress的调试模式:** 在wp-config.php文件中将WP_DEBUG常量设置为true,即define('WP_DEBUG', true);,这会显示错误和警告信息,有助于找出代码中的问题。
3. **使用日志记录功能:** 可以使用error_log()函数将变量值或自定义消息记录到WordPress的日志文件中,方便跟踪代码执行过程。
4. **安装调试插件:** 有一些WordPress插件提供了更强大的调试功能,比如Query Monitor、Debug Bar等,可以更方便地查看PHP错误、数据库查询、HTTP请求等信息。
5. **使用浏览器开发者工具:** 在浏览器中按F12打开开发者工具,可以查看网络请求、JavaScript控制台输出等信息,对前端代码的调试也很有帮助。
综上所述,以上方法可以帮助你更有效地调试PHP代码,提高开发效率和代码质量。
其他答案
为了调试 PHP 代码,WordPress 提供了一些有用的工具和技巧。
1. **启用 WordPress 调试模式**:在 WordPress 的 wp-config.php 文件中,将 WP_DEBUG 设置为 true,这样可以显示错误消息和警告,有助于定位问题。
2. **使用插件进行调试**:有许多 WordPress 插件可以帮助调试 PHP 代码,比如 Query Monitor、Debug Bar 等,它们可以显示查询、错误、警告等信息。
3. **日志记录**:通过在代码中添加错误日志记录语句,比如 error_log() 函数,可以将信息记录到服务器错误日志中,方便跟踪问题。
4. **使用 var_dump() 和 print_r()**:在代码中插入这些函数可以输出变量的值,帮助了解代码执行过程中的数据变化。
5. **检查 PHP 错误日志**:通过查看服务器的 PHP 错误日志,可以找到 PHP 错误提示和堆栈跟踪信息,帮助定位问题。
6. **逐步调试**:如果问题比较复杂,可以使用 Xdebug 等工具进行逐步调试,设置断点并逐行执行代码,了解代码执行流程。
7. **使用浏览器开发者工具**:在浏览器中使用开发者工具(如Chrome DevTools),查看网络请求、响应、控制台输出等信息,有助于发现问题。
综上所述,通过以上工具和技巧,可以帮助调试 WordPress 中的 PHP 代码,及时发现并解决问题,提升网站性能和用户体验。
https/SSL证书广告优选IDC>>
推荐主题模板更多>>
推荐文章